Output 81c680d8584e1f8305f81ab4770666a3c43bcc081401711f072034de99a058a8:1

value
1682976
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8bac85c9679b32491c55b54d58c36ecf1e95fe2e OP_EQUALVERIFY OP_CHECKSIG
address
1DjXbkDdK7BfC1Wzwvn78FQ8kCL96DLTYB
transaction
81c680d8584e1f8305f81ab4770666a3c43bcc081401711f072034de99a058a8
spent
true